How do we receive crowns in heaven?

Answered in 1 source

Believers receive crowns in heaven by God's grace and as a result of their faith in Christ.

Crowns in heaven are not earned through personal merit but are a gift of God's grace to those who believe in Christ Jesus. Each believer receives their crowns solely due to God's sovereign choice and the work of Jesus Christ. The crowns represent legal ownership as heirs of God, made possible through Christ's sacrifice and righteousness. As noted in Ephesians 1:11-12, believers are predestined to inherit these blessings, and their crowns signify that they have been made worthy by His grace. Ultimately, as seen in Revelation, believers will cast their crowns before Christ’s throne, acknowledging that all glory and reward belong to Him, as He is the source of their salvation and righteousness.
Scripture References: Ephesians 1:11-12, Revelation 4:10
